How to Clear you Cache
A hard refresh can fix most issues. This isn’t just any refresh, but a “hard refresh,” which clears some of the stored memory (cache) and loads the most recent version of our web pages. Here’s how to do it, step by step, in the browsers most of us use:
For Google Chrome:
On Windows, Linux, or Chrome OS: Press Ctrl + Shift + R.
On a Mac: Press Command + Shift + R.
For Mozilla Firefox:
On Windows or Linux: Press Ctrl + Shift + R.
On a Mac: Press Command + Shift + R.
For Safari:
On a Mac: Press Command + Option + R.
Safari for iPhone and iPad doesn’t have a direct way to hard refresh. You can clear Safari’s cache in Settings > Safari > Clear History and Website Data, which is a bit like doing a hard refresh.
For Microsoft Edge:
On Windows or Linux: Press Ctrl + Shift + R.
On a Mac: Press Command + Shift + R.
For Opera:
On Windows or Linux: Press Ctrl + Shift + R.
On a Mac: Press Command + Shift + R.
